    Description

    Cancers driven by mutations in chromatin modifiers, including brain and bone cancers, and leukemias, are linked to poor prognoses and remain largely untreatable with existing therapies. Our preliminary data, focused on ATRX/H3.3 mutant cancers, show that dysregulation of ribosomal DNA (rDNA) genes creates a vulnerability in these cancers, making them more sensitive to RNA Polymerase I inhibitors,supporting a therapeutic rationale and insights into cancer development
